Commit Graph

967 Commits (9f2bd2e20d01b63a75f8b17078565add9e00882c)

Author SHA1 Message Date
Michele Locati 9f2bd2e20d
Fix installing openswoole on PHP 7.3- (#545)
Test: openswoole
2022-03-28 09:17:33 +02:00
Michele Locati b2582fc69e
[minor] Make examples look a bit better 2022-03-25 10:59:35 +01:00
Michele Locati bf88b6d618
Ability to install extensions from source code/specific commits (#538) 2022-03-25 10:55:08 +01:00
Michael Voříšek 9167ef9b59
Strip symbols only for non-debug PHP build (#540) 2022-03-25 10:20:09 +01:00
Michele Locati 36404177eb
Fix detecting the so module for the apcu_bc PHP extension (#544)
Test: apcu_bc
2022-03-25 10:02:46 +01:00
Michele Locati 65347eb080
Avoid apk upgrade (#542)
Test: zip,xdebug,gd
2022-03-25 09:29:15 +01:00
Michele Locati 7ba4e7a920
Abort if installing PHP extensions introduces new PHP startup errors (#541)
Test: bcmath+xdebug
2022-03-25 08:59:08 +01:00
Michele Locati fa7e016989
Don't enable bundled modules if they have problems (#536) 2022-03-24 14:43:54 +01:00
Michele Locati 2fb64ef1b5
Minor change 2022-03-24 14:07:07 +01:00
Michele Locati 377f714c9b
Make it easier to install Oracle Instant Client Basic (#535) 2022-03-24 14:04:40 +01:00
Michele Locati 74eb6cc20e
Check that compiled bundled PHP modules work (#534)
Test: bcmath
2022-03-24 12:22:11 +01:00
Michele Locati 7910f27d85
Strip symbols from compiled extensions (#533) 2022-03-24 11:58:29 +01:00
Michele Locati 51c0897c45 [skip ci] Automatically update README.md 2022-03-24 09:18:36 +00:00
Michele Locati 4e5fbe0d84
Add support for geos (#532) 2022-03-24 10:18:15 +01:00
Michele Locati 1f60d47bb0 [skip ci] Automatically update README.md 2022-03-24 07:58:27 +00:00
Michele Locati 6ba171e3b1
Add support for luasandbox (#531) 2022-03-24 08:58:10 +01:00
Michele Locati 49398bea0f [skip ci] Automatically update README.md 2022-03-23 09:56:01 +00:00
Michele Locati e3fc02766a
Add support for memprof on Debian (#530) 2022-03-23 10:55:44 +01:00
Michele Locati 57c01542fd [skip ci] Automatically update README.md 2022-03-23 08:59:03 +00:00
Michele Locati 4667f174e7
Install msodbcsql18 alone on Debian 11 (#525)
* Install msodbcsql18 alone on Debian 11

* Updgrade msodbcsql from 17.8 to 17.9 on Alpine with PHP <= 7.3

* pdo_sqlsrv and sqlsrv now work on Debian Bullseye with PHP 7.3
2022-03-23 09:58:46 +01:00
Michele Locati 5fab1d04c3
Add Stand With Ukraine message (#529) 2022-03-22 19:24:18 +01:00
Michele Locati 347d5a76bb
libaom: upgrade to 3.3.0; libavif: upgrade to 0.9.3, libyuv: use a specific commit (#524) 2022-03-14 17:21:01 +01:00
Michael Voříšek c14bd17033
Use Basic Light Oracle Instanct Client (#518) 2022-02-27 00:21:04 +01:00
Michele Locati 670c95c93d [skip ci] Automatically update README.md 2022-02-16 16:31:33 +00:00
Michele Locati 1be3c17e78
sqlsrv and pdo_sqlsrv; use Microsoft ODBC 18 when available, support Debian Bullseye (#512) 2022-02-16 17:31:14 +01:00
Michele Locati 81adf2b14f
Add issue templates 2022-02-16 12:28:19 +01:00
Michele Locati efaea887ae [skip ci] Automatically update README.md 2022-02-14 16:41:49 +00:00
Michele Locati 1528a4816d
Support spx on PHP 8.1 (#511) 2022-02-14 17:41:30 +01:00
Michele Locati 2de6d567f3 [skip ci] Automatically update README.md 2022-02-14 16:33:30 +00:00
Michele Locati f1340fe349
Support xmlrpc on PHP 8.1 (#510) 2022-02-14 17:33:11 +01:00
Michele Locati 4c6f40e4ad [skip ci] Automatically update README.md 2022-02-04 16:29:14 +00:00
Michele Locati f61d0a377c
Support blackfire on PHP 8.1 (#507) 2022-02-04 17:28:54 +01:00
Michele Locati 75d28db7f4
Fix installing sqlsrv/pdo_sqlsrv on PHP 7.3 and PHP 8.1 (#502) 2022-02-01 14:11:52 +01:00
Michele Locati 22276358bd
Fix compilation of sockets with PHP 8.0.15 and PHP 8.1.2 (#501)
Test: sockets
2022-01-24 18:20:52 +01:00
Aleksandr Fedotov 11f97c8b6c
Support serialize for apcu (#486)
Test: apcu, igbinary, igbinary+apcu
2022-01-12 12:36:36 +01:00
Michele Locati deb8d9fb0d [skip ci] Automatically update README.md 2022-01-10 15:31:57 +00:00
Michele Locati 98878f5bd1
Support rdkafka on PHP 8.1, fix minor bug (#494) 2022-01-10 16:31:35 +01:00
Michele Locati d86be8c965
Fix installing lzf of PHP 7.1- (#492)
Test: lzf
2022-01-10 15:47:37 +01:00
Marek Janda ab76d49355
Support oci8 on aarch64 (#488) 2022-01-10 15:04:54 +01:00
Michele Locati a0d2bd42a8
Fix installing mongodb on PHP 7.1 (#483)
* Fix installing mongodb on PHP 7.1

Test: mongodb

* Run all docker images even if any of them fails
2021-12-15 16:16:24 +01:00
Michele Locati 1acba8984b [skip ci] Automatically update README.md 2021-12-14 10:52:58 +00:00
Michele Locati 6544305702
Support ds on PHP 8.1, fix DS on PHP 7.2- (#481)
* Support ds on PHP 8.1

* Fix installing DS on PHP 7.2-
2021-12-14 11:52:42 +01:00
Bob Clough 412d93afc2
Add libldap-common to debian dependencies (#475)
* Add libldap-common to debian dependencies

This used to be installed implicitly within debian-based docker containers by curl, but as of debian 11 isn't.

This is needed to let secure LDAP work out of the box.

Fixes #474

Test: ldap

* Install libldap-common only on Debian 9 (stretch) or later

Co-authored-by: Michele Locati <michele@locati.it>
2021-12-06 17:36:45 +01:00
Michele Locati 717e047d3c
Test PHP 8.1, not 8.1-rc (#473) 2021-12-05 21:29:38 +01:00
Michele Locati 3b4383c0a7
Don't create draft releases 2021-12-05 19:38:50 +01:00
Michele Locati 1d08aab2b5
Use the stable version of amqp on PHP 8.0+ (#472)
Test: amqp
2021-12-05 19:36:50 +01:00
Michele Locati 0e03a8f045
Fix installing tiny on Alpine 3.15 (#471) 2021-12-05 16:55:37 +01:00
Michele Locati c6977dd148
Run tests on Alpine 3.15 too (#469) 2021-12-05 16:49:11 +01:00
Michele Locati 2aef02e341 [skip ci] Automatically update README.md 2021-12-05 15:39:37 +00:00
Michele Locati 86d74af2e2
Tensor is not supported on Alpine 3.15 (#470)
Building tensor requires both lapack-dev and openblas-dev
But Alpine maintainers made them incompatible
See https://gitlab.alpinelinux.org/alpine/aports/-/issues/10739
2021-12-05 16:39:22 +01:00